Genellikle petrol ve gaz end\u00fcstrisinde sondaj s\u0131v\u0131lar\u0131na katk\u0131 maddesi olarak kullan\u0131l\u0131r. <\/p>\n<p><strong>Gilsonit&#8217;in sondaj s\u0131v\u0131lar\u0131ndaki baz\u0131 kullan\u0131mlar\u0131 a\u015fa\u011f\u0131da verilmi\u015ftir:<\/strong><\/p>\n<ol>\n<li>Reoloji De\u011fi\u015ftirici: Gilsonit bir reoloji de\u011fi\u015ftirici olarak hareket edebilir, bu da sondaj s\u0131v\u0131lar\u0131n\u0131n viskozitesini ve ak\u0131\u015f \u00f6zelliklerini kontrol etmeye yard\u0131mc\u0131 olabilece\u011fi anlam\u0131na gelir. Sondaj \u00e7amurunun s\u00fcspansiyonunu ve stabilitesini iyile\u015ftirmenin yan\u0131 s\u0131ra s\u0131v\u0131 kayb\u0131n\u0131 azaltmak ve diferansiyel yap\u0131\u015fmay\u0131 \u00f6nlemek i\u00e7in kullan\u0131labilir. <\/li>\n<li>Ya\u011flay\u0131c\u0131: Gilsonit, delme i\u015fleminde s\u00fcrt\u00fcnmeyi ve a\u015f\u0131nmay\u0131 azaltmaya yard\u0131mc\u0131 olan bir ya\u011flay\u0131c\u0131 olarak da i\u015flev g\u00f6rebilir. Bu \u00f6zellikle sert kaya olu\u015fumlar\u0131nda veya a\u015f\u0131nd\u0131r\u0131c\u0131 topraklarda sondaj yaparken faydal\u0131 olabilir. <\/li>\n<li>Kay\u0131p Sirk\u00fclasyon Malzemesi: Gilsonit ayn\u0131 zamanda bir kay\u0131p dola\u015f\u0131m malzemesi olarak da kullan\u0131labilir, yani sondaj s\u0131v\u0131lar\u0131n\u0131n g\u00f6zenekli veya \u00e7atlakl\u0131 olu\u015fumlara kayb\u0131n\u0131 \u00f6nlemeye yard\u0131mc\u0131 olabilir. Bu, kuyu deli\u011fi stabilitesinin korunmas\u0131nda ve patlamalar\u0131n \u00f6nlenmesinde \u00f6nemli olabilir. <\/li>\n<li>S\u0131zd\u0131rmazl\u0131k maddesi: Gilsonit ayn\u0131 zamanda bir dolgu macunu olarak da i\u015flev g\u00f6rebilir, yani kaya olu\u015fumundaki \u00e7atlaklar\u0131 t\u0131kamaya veya kapatmaya yard\u0131mc\u0131 olabilir. Bu \u00f6zellikle s\u0131v\u0131lar\u0131n bir formasyondan di\u011ferine ge\u00e7i\u015fini \u00f6nlemede faydal\u0131 olabilir. <\/li>\n<\/ol>\n<p>Genel olarak Gilsonite, sondaj s\u0131v\u0131lar\u0131 i\u00e7in \u00e7ok y\u00f6nl\u00fc bir katk\u0131 maddesidir ve benzersiz \u00f6zellikleri onu \u00e7ok \u00e7e\u015fitli sondaj zorluklar\u0131 i\u00e7in etkili bir \u00e7\u00f6z\u00fcm haline getirir.<\/p>\n<p><strong>SONDAJ SIVILARINDA GILSONITIN FAYDALARI<\/strong><\/p>\n<p>Gilsonit, do\u011fal asfalt olarak da bilinir ve sondaj s\u0131v\u0131lar\u0131na eklendi\u011finde Gilsonit, a\u015fa\u011f\u0131dakiler de dahil olmak \u00fczere \u00e7e\u015fitli faydalar sunar:<\/p>\n<ol>\n<li>Daha fazla ya\u011flama: Gilsonit, sondaj ucu ile delinen formasyon aras\u0131ndaki s\u00fcrt\u00fcnmeyi azaltabilen m\u00fckemmel bir ya\u011flay\u0131c\u0131d\u0131r, bu da ekipmandaki a\u015f\u0131nma ve y\u0131pranmay\u0131 azaltabilir ve sondaj dizisi ar\u0131zalar\u0131n\u0131 \u00f6nlemeye yard\u0131mc\u0131 olabilir.<\/li>\n<li>Geli\u015ftirilmi\u015f \u015feyl stabilizasyonu: Sondaj i\u015flemine Gilsonite eklenmesi, \u015feyl olu\u015fumlar\u0131n\u0131n \u015fi\u015fme ve\/veya \u00e7\u00f6kme e\u011filimini azaltarak stabilize edilmesine yard\u0131mc\u0131 olabilir, bu da s\u0131k\u0131\u015fm\u0131\u015f borular veya kay\u0131p sirk\u00fclasyon gibi kuyu deli\u011fi dengesizli\u011fi sorunlar\u0131n\u0131n \u00f6nlenmesine yard\u0131mc\u0131 olabilir.<\/li>\n<li>Geli\u015ftirilmi\u015f s\u0131v\u0131 kayb\u0131 kontrol\u00fc: Gilsonit, sondaj s\u0131v\u0131lar\u0131ndaki s\u0131v\u0131 kayb\u0131n\u0131 kontrol etmede de etkilidir, bu da kuyu deli\u011finin b\u00fct\u00fcnl\u00fc\u011f\u00fcn\u00fc korumaya ve sondaj verimlili\u011fini art\u0131rmaya yard\u0131mc\u0131 olabilir.<\/li>\n<li>Daha y\u00fcksek s\u0131cakl\u0131k direnci: Di\u011fer sondaj s\u0131v\u0131s\u0131 katk\u0131lar\u0131yla kar\u015f\u0131la\u015ft\u0131r\u0131ld\u0131\u011f\u0131nda Gilsonite daha y\u00fcksek termal stabiliteye sahiptir, bu da bozulmadan daha y\u00fcksek s\u0131cakl\u0131klara dayanabilece\u011fi anlam\u0131na gelir, bu da onu y\u00fcksek s\u0131cakl\u0131kl\u0131 sondaj ortamlar\u0131nda kullan\u0131m i\u00e7in uygun hale getirir.<\/li>\n<li>\u00c7evre dostu: Gilsonite do\u011fal ve biyolojik olarak par\u00e7alanabilen bir \u00fcr\u00fcnd\u00fcr, bu da onu baz\u0131 sentetik sondaj s\u0131v\u0131s\u0131 katk\u0131 maddelerine kar\u015f\u0131 \u00e7evre dostu bir alternatif haline getirir.<\/li>\n<\/ol>\n<p><strong>SONDAJ SIVILARINDA GILSONIT KULLANIM Y\u00d6NTEMLERI<\/strong><\/p>\n<p>Gilsonit, reolojik \u00f6zelliklerini iyile\u015ftirmek ve performanslar\u0131n\u0131 art\u0131rmak i\u00e7in sondaj s\u0131v\u0131lar\u0131na eklenebilir. Gilsonitin sondaj s\u0131v\u0131lar\u0131nda kullan\u0131m\u0131na ili\u015fkin baz\u0131 yayg\u0131n y\u00f6ntemleri a\u015fa\u011f\u0131da bulabilirsiniz: <\/p>\n<ol>\n<li>Viskozite artt\u0131r\u0131c\u0131 olarak: Gilsonit, viskozitelerini art\u0131rmak ve ta\u015f\u0131ma kapasitelerini iyile\u015ftirmek i\u00e7in sondaj s\u0131v\u0131lar\u0131na eklenebilir. Ayr\u0131ca s\u0131v\u0131 kayb\u0131n\u0131 azaltmaya yard\u0131mc\u0131 olabilir, bu da kuyu deli\u011fi stabilitesini art\u0131rabilir ve formasyon hasar\u0131n\u0131 azaltabilir. <\/li>\n<li>\u015eeyl inhibit\u00f6r\u00fc olarak: Gilsonit, \u015feyl olu\u015fumlar\u0131n\u0131n \u015fi\u015fmesini ve da\u011f\u0131lmas\u0131n\u0131 \u00f6nlemek i\u00e7in bir \u015feyl inhibit\u00f6r\u00fc olarak kullan\u0131labilir. Bu, kuyu deli\u011fi dengesizli\u011fi riskini azaltmaya ve sondaj verimlili\u011fini art\u0131rmaya yard\u0131mc\u0131 olabilir. <\/li>\n<li>Ya\u011flay\u0131c\u0131 olarak: Gilsonit, sondaj ekipman\u0131ndaki s\u00fcrt\u00fcnmeyi ve a\u015f\u0131nmay\u0131 azaltmak i\u00e7in ya\u011flay\u0131c\u0131 olarak kullan\u0131labilir. Bu, ekipman\u0131n \u00f6mr\u00fcn\u00fc uzatmaya ve sondaj verimlili\u011fini art\u0131rmaya yard\u0131mc\u0131 olabilir. <\/li>\n<li>A\u011f\u0131rl\u0131kland\u0131rma maddesi olarak: Gilsonit, sondaj s\u0131v\u0131lar\u0131n\u0131n yo\u011funlu\u011funu art\u0131rmak i\u00e7in bir a\u011f\u0131rl\u0131kland\u0131rma maddesi olarak kullan\u0131labilir. Bu, kuyu bas\u0131nc\u0131n\u0131 kontrol etmek veya ge\u00e7irgen formasyonlara s\u0131v\u0131 istilas\u0131n\u0131 \u00f6nlemek i\u00e7in y\u00fcksek yo\u011funluklu bir s\u0131v\u0131n\u0131n gerekli oldu\u011fu durumlarda \u00f6zellikle yararl\u0131 olabilir. <\/li>\n<li>Kay\u0131p sirk\u00fclasyon malzemesi olarak: Gilsonit, formasyondaki k\u0131r\u0131klar\u0131 ve di\u011fer kay\u0131p dola\u015f\u0131m alanlar\u0131n\u0131 kapatmak i\u00e7in bir kay\u0131p dola\u015f\u0131m malzemesi olarak kullan\u0131labilir. Bu, s\u0131v\u0131 kayb\u0131n\u0131 azaltmaya ve kuyu deli\u011fi stabilitesini iyile\u015ftirmeye yard\u0131mc\u0131 olabilir. <\/li>\n<\/ol>\n<p><strong>GILSONIT SONDAJ SIVILARI KATKI MADDELERI ILE NASIL KARI\u015eTIRILIR<\/strong><\/p>\n<p>Gilsonit, sondaj s\u0131v\u0131s\u0131 sisteminin performans\u0131n\u0131 art\u0131rmak i\u00e7in yayg\u0131n olarak sondaj s\u0131v\u0131s\u0131 katk\u0131s\u0131 olarak kullan\u0131lan do\u011fal, re\u00e7ineli bir hidrokarbondur. Gilsonitin sondaj s\u0131v\u0131s\u0131 katk\u0131lar\u0131yla kar\u0131\u015ft\u0131r\u0131lmas\u0131 i\u00e7in baz\u0131 genel ad\u0131mlar a\u015fa\u011f\u0131da verilmi\u015ftir: <\/p>\n<ol>\n<li>\u0130stenen Gilsonit konsantrasyonunu belirleyin: Sondaj s\u0131v\u0131s\u0131na eklenmesi gereken Gilsonit miktar\u0131 s\u0131cakl\u0131k, bas\u0131n\u00e7 ve formasyon \u00f6zellikleri gibi belirli sondaj ko\u015fullar\u0131na ba\u011fl\u0131 olacakt\u0131r. Tipik olarak, Gilsonit sondaj s\u0131v\u0131lar\u0131na a\u011f\u0131rl\u0131k\u00e7a %1 ila %5 aras\u0131nda konsantrasyonlarda eklenir. <\/li>\n<li>Sondaj s\u0131v\u0131s\u0131n\u0131 haz\u0131rlay\u0131n: Sondaj s\u0131v\u0131s\u0131 bile\u015fenlerini bir kar\u0131\u015ft\u0131rma tank\u0131 veya kab\u0131nda kar\u0131\u015ft\u0131rarak ba\u015flay\u0131n. Viskozifiye ediciler, \u015feyl inhibit\u00f6rleri ve s\u0131v\u0131 kayb\u0131 kontrol maddeleri gibi katk\u0131 maddeleri sondaj s\u0131v\u0131s\u0131 sistemine zaten dahil edilmi\u015f olabilir. <\/li>\n<li>Gilsoniti ekleyin: Gilsonit tozunu sondaj s\u0131v\u0131s\u0131na yava\u015f\u00e7a ekleyin ve e\u015fit \u015fekilde da\u011f\u0131ld\u0131\u011f\u0131ndan emin olmak i\u00e7in s\u00fcrekli kar\u0131\u015ft\u0131r\u0131n. Bir kerede \u00e7ok fazla Gilsonit eklemekten ka\u00e7\u0131nmak \u00f6nemlidir, \u00e7\u00fcnk\u00fc bu topaklanmaya ve da\u011f\u0131lma zorlu\u011funa neden olabilir. <\/li>\n<li>\u0130yice kar\u0131\u015ft\u0131r\u0131n: Gilsonit tamamen da\u011f\u0131lana ve kar\u0131\u015f\u0131m homojen hale gelene kadar sondaj s\u0131v\u0131s\u0131 ve Gilsoniti kar\u0131\u015ft\u0131rmaya devam edin. Bu birka\u00e7 dakikal\u0131k kuvvetli kar\u0131\u015ft\u0131rma gerektirebilir. <\/li>\n<li>Sondaj s\u0131v\u0131s\u0131n\u0131 test edin: Sondaj s\u0131v\u0131s\u0131n\u0131 kuyuda kullanmadan \u00f6nce, istenen \u00f6zellikleri kar\u015f\u0131lad\u0131\u011f\u0131ndan emin olmak i\u00e7in sondaj s\u0131v\u0131s\u0131n\u0131n reolojik \u00f6zelliklerini test etmek \u00f6nemlidir. Gerekirse, istenen \u00f6zellikleri elde etmek i\u00e7in ilave katk\u0131 maddeleri ekleyerek sondaj s\u0131v\u0131s\u0131n\u0131 ayarlay\u0131n. <\/li>\n<\/ol>\n<p>Kullan\u0131lan belirli Gilsonite \u00fcr\u00fcn\u00fc i\u00e7in \u00fcreticinin talimatlar\u0131n\u0131 takip etmek ve sondaj s\u0131v\u0131s\u0131 katk\u0131 maddelerini kullan\u0131rken ve kar\u0131\u015ft\u0131r\u0131rken uygun g\u00fcvenlik \u00f6nlemlerini almak da \u00f6nemlidir.<\/p>\n<p><strong>GILSONIT SONDAJ SIVILARI MALIYETLERINI D\u00dc\u015e\u00dcR\u00dcR<\/strong><\/p>\n<p>Gilsonite sondaj s\u0131v\u0131lar\u0131na eklendi\u011finde, sondaj verimlili\u011fini art\u0131rarak, at\u0131klar\u0131 azaltarak ve sondaj s\u0131v\u0131s\u0131n\u0131n performans\u0131n\u0131 art\u0131rarak maliyetleri d\u00fc\u015f\u00fcrmeye yard\u0131mc\u0131 olabilir.<\/p>\n<p>Gilsonitin sondaj s\u0131v\u0131lar\u0131nda kullan\u0131lmas\u0131n\u0131n ba\u015fl\u0131ca faydalar\u0131ndan biri s\u0131v\u0131n\u0131n kayganl\u0131\u011f\u0131n\u0131 ve viskozitesini art\u0131rma kabiliyetidir.
